Warren Buffett is perhaps the greatest investor of all time, and he has a simple solution that could help an individual turn $40 into $10 million.
A few years ago, Berkshire Hathaway (NYSE: BRK-A) (NYSE: BRK-

CEO and Chairman Warren Buffett spoke about one of his favorite companies, Coca-Cola (NYSE: KO), and how after dividends, stock splits, and patient reinvestment, someone who bought just $40 worth of the company's stock when it went public in 1919 would now have more than $5 million.

That's the heart of Buffet's strategy. And it goes totally against the grain of Wall Street pump and dump tactics, and the average Joe's get rich quick mentality and ideology.
Put it this way. The average investor would rather risk their last $40 trying to double it up as quickly as possible rather than investing it wisely and waiting patiently over time for it acquire equity and value.
